what, the audi R8 isn't on that list?

i drove my friend's new R8 with R-tronic a few weeks ago.  i drove it hard,
at my friend's urging, but he was the one JNR-ing it, not me.  can you say
140 mph on the 405 in LA?  to be honest, i loved the R8, but i enjoyed my other
friend's viper GTS more.  i feel that modern cars are somewhat sterile. 
they are fast and handle very well, but they are more isolated.  ABS, traction
control, stability control, active steering, dynamic roll control, torque
vectoring, etc. - modern motoring is becoming more like driving a video game.

you guys may think me nuts, but i just passed on a friend's immaculate
'03 jaguar s-type r with 64k miles for $14k.  i just couldn't see myself
enjoying driving it as much as the UrS4.
